const errors = require('../../lib/errors');
const mkHandler = require('../../lib/handler').mkHandler;
const InvalidArgument = errors.InvalidArgument;
const format = require('../../lib/format');
const {gogs} = require('../../lib/api');
module.exports = {
command: 'read <repository> <number>',
desc : 'This can be used to read the issue and all its comments using less',
builder: (yargs) => {
return yargs.positional('number', {
describe: 'The number of the issue to read',
type : 'number',
}).option('c', {
alias : 'max-columns',
describe: 'Sets the maximum number of columns',
default : 80,
type : 'number'
});
},
handler: mkHandler(async function(argv) {
const [username, repo] = argv.repository.split('/');
const number = argv.number;
if (!repo || !username)
throw new InvalidArgument('repository and username as USERNAME/REPOSITORY');
if (typeof number !== 'number' || isNaN(number))
throw new InvalidArgument('issue number');
argv._icon.start(`Loading comments for ${username}/${repo}#${number}`);
const issue = await gogs.issue.get(username, repo, number);
const comments = await gogs.issue.comments.get(username, repo, number);
argv._icon.text = 'Formatting data';
const formattedIssue = format.issue(issue, argv['max-columns']);
const formattedComments = format.comments(issue, comments, argv['max-columns']);
argv._icon.stop().clear();
return formattedIssue + '\n' + formattedComments + '\n';
})
};
